Frankie Darro was an American actor who appeared in his first film at the age of six. He often portrayed teenagers due to his small stature and youthful looks, performing his own stunts in many cases. Darro gained recognition for his lead role in the 1933 film "Wild Boys of the Road," which provided a realistic depiction of youth during the Great Depression. He also starred in notable films such as "The Mayor of Hell" (1933) and "The Phantom Empire" (1935). Later in his career, he played "Robby the Robot" in the influential sci-fi film "The Forbidden Planet" (1956). Darro's work included a recurring role on "The Red Skelton Hour" (1951).
